Practicing under various conditions can assist in this element.Regularly Asked QuestionsWhat is the minimum age to look for a driving license in Belgium?
You need to be at least 18 years of ages to request a Category B driving license in Belgium.
Just how much does a driving license cost in Belgium?
The cost can differ based on driving school costs, examination costs, and community charges, but on average, it can range from EUR1,500 to EUR2,500.
Can I take the driving exam in a language besides Dutch, French, or German?
No, the driving examinations are generally conducted in one of the country's main languages, and translation services are usually not offered.
